Transaction 32410788dff66d34d385e89e8e84936d5f3528b967d3fbce54b91f233cbcaa8a

2 Input
2 Outputs
  • 32410788dff66d34d385e89e8e84936d5f3528b967d3fbce54b91f233cbcaa8a:0
  • value  150000000
    address  1FD8xXygtBgbUXK4H3kWMwycNdnFxcpaX3
  • 32410788dff66d34d385e89e8e84936d5f3528b967d3fbce54b91f233cbcaa8a:1
  • value  125881236
    address  3E2WupENf2ohQJBkeaT4xa3jjJataNT9Hm